在當(dāng)今的信息時(shí)代,Linux服務(wù)器因其穩(wěn)定性和安全性而廣泛應(yīng)用于各類企業(yè)和開(kāi)發(fā)環(huán)境。正確配置Linux服務(wù)器環(huán)境是確保系統(tǒng)高效、穩(wěn)定運(yùn)行的重要前提。本文將全面解析Linux服務(wù)器環(huán)境配置的步驟與技巧,幫助用戶更好地掌握這一流程。
首先,安裝操作系統(tǒng)是配置Linux服務(wù)器的首要步驟。選擇合適的Linux發(fā)行版,例如Ubuntu、CentOS或Debian,將根據(jù)用戶的需求和使用場(chǎng)景來(lái)定。在安裝過(guò)程中,應(yīng)注意合適的分區(qū)配置與選擇合適的文件系統(tǒng),以提高數(shù)據(jù)的讀寫(xiě)效率。此外,在安裝后及時(shí)更新操作系統(tǒng)及其軟件包,以確保系統(tǒng)享有最新的安全補(bǔ)丁和功能改進(jìn)。
接下來(lái),用戶需要進(jìn)行網(wǎng)絡(luò)配置。通常,Linux服務(wù)器多為無(wú)頭(headless),故網(wǎng)絡(luò)的配置尤為重要。用戶應(yīng)保證服務(wù)器具備靜態(tài)IP地址,以便于遠(yuǎn)程訪問(wèn)和管理。使用`ip`或`ifconfig`命令查看和配置網(wǎng)絡(luò)接口,確保DNS和網(wǎng)關(guān)的設(shè)置正確無(wú)誤。此外,合理配置防火墻也是保障服務(wù)器安全的重要措施。可以使用`iptables`或`firewalld`進(jìn)行服務(wù)的訪問(wèn)控制,限制不必要的端口開(kāi)放,增強(qiáng)系統(tǒng)安全性。
隨后,用戶需要進(jìn)行必要的服務(wù)和工具的安裝。根據(jù)服務(wù)器的用途,如搭建Web服務(wù)、數(shù)據(jù)庫(kù)服務(wù)或文件服務(wù)器,安裝相應(yīng)的軟件包。例如,使用`apt`或`yum`工具安裝Nginx、Apache、MySQL等應(yīng)用。此外,通過(guò)配置軟件的相關(guān)文件,如`nginx.conf`或`my.cnf`,用戶可以進(jìn)一步優(yōu)化性能,調(diào)整緩存策略和連接數(shù)等參數(shù),以滿足特定的業(yè)務(wù)需求。

除了軟件的安裝和配置,定期備份數(shù)據(jù)也是一個(gè)不可忽視的環(huán)節(jié)。定期備份可以避免數(shù)據(jù)丟失,確保系統(tǒng)的可靠性與穩(wěn)定性。可使用`rsync`、`tar`等工具進(jìn)行文件的備份,甚至可以考慮使用LVM快照功能以實(shí)現(xiàn)更高效的備份。此外,對(duì)于重要的配置文件,建議使用版本控制工具如Git進(jìn)行管理,以便在出現(xiàn)問(wèn)題時(shí)方便恢復(fù)。
最后,日常監(jiān)控與維護(hù)同樣至關(guān)重要。使用監(jiān)控工具如Nagios、Zabbix,可以實(shí)時(shí)跟蹤系統(tǒng)資源的使用情況,及時(shí)發(fā)現(xiàn)潛在的問(wèn)題。此外,定期審查系統(tǒng)日志能幫助用戶了解系統(tǒng)的運(yùn)行狀態(tài)及安全事件,幫助及時(shí)做出應(yīng)對(duì)。在服務(wù)器運(yùn)行過(guò)程中,保持軟件的更新和系統(tǒng)安全策略的調(diào)整,確保服務(wù)器在面對(duì)不良攻擊時(shí)能夠保持良好的防御能力。
綜上所述,Linux服務(wù)器環(huán)境的配置需要從操作系統(tǒng)的安裝、網(wǎng)絡(luò)及服務(wù)的配置,到數(shù)據(jù)備份和日常維護(hù),逐步進(jìn)行。掌握這些配置步驟與技巧,不僅能夠提升系統(tǒng)的穩(wěn)定性和安全性,也能為后續(xù)的服務(wù)器管理打下良好的基礎(chǔ)。

